The Principles of Metal Polishing - More often than not, metal finishing is essential for a pleasing appearance and for clean-room situations. It is among the most preferred treatments because of its use in improving upon the overall beauty of the item, for instance, motorcycle parts, cookware or auto parts. Aside from that, various clean-rooms need a shiny finish in an effort to lessen the penetrability of the metal surfaces which will cause particles to gather and contaminate. A good instance of this use could be in a vacuum chamber.

You will find numerous ways to finish metals, and let us take a look at examples of the processes required. Metals can be finished chemically, electromechanically, using specialized buffing machines, or even manually. A special polishing compound or paste could be used, which will include d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its weak th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its relatively high viscidity is normally one of the most time intensive. Having said that, products composed of non-ferrous metals are definitely more amenable to finishing, mainly because these call for the minimum amount of operations.

A reduced pad speed must be used any time a superior mirror finish is expected. Polishing buffs plastered with compound will be noticeably impacted by specific pressure on the surface of the buffing pad. The severity of the pressure on the surface might be accelerated to a specified limit, having said that, further exceeding the optimal amount of force not only reduces the quality of treatment, but additionally can degrade effectiveness, could result in wear on the part, and there's moreover an evident overheating of the pieces being worked on, due to friction. With thinner objects, it's greater heat (and a corresponding bendability of the metal) that may cause items to warp, buckle or distort. In general, it requires a proficient technician to add in all these points to both avoid harm to the part and to perform adequately. To help substantially improve the standard of the resulting surface, the finishing procedure is required to be performed with a lot less power and not as much force in an effort to in time complete a surface area without scratches or fine lines resulting from the buffing procedure, thus arriving at a shiny mirror finish.
